Many people who visit a gold buyer are simply curious. They may have jewelry they no longer wear, coins that have been sitting in a drawer for years, or pieces that were inherited from family members. Often, these items have been stored away for so long that their value has never really been considered.
Other customers are interested in taking advantage of current gold values and turning unused pieces into cash. Broken chains, mismatched earrings, outdated jewelry, and scrap gold can sometimes add up to more than people expect. Understanding what those items are worth gives people the opportunity to decide what makes the most sense for them.
